The most beautiful aesthetic drawings often stem from the simplest foundations. Instead of aiming for photorealism right away, shift your focus to the elegance of minimalism. By reducing a subject to its core shapes and essential lines, you create a piece that is instantly recognizable and visually soothing. This approach is not about limiting your creativity, but about channeling it into a refined and sophisticated direction that highlights the beauty of negative space.

Subject Ideas for Gentle Beginnings

  • Botanical Line Art: Start with a single leaf, a simple flower, or a delicate branch. Focus on capturing the flow and contour of the plant without worrying about shading.
  • Geometric Harmony: Combine basic shapes like circles, triangles, and squares to form abstract, modern compositions. This is an excellent way to practice balance and proportion.
  • Celestial Calm: Draw a minimalist moon, a simple star cluster, or a serene planet. These subjects are inherently soothing and provide a tranquil drawing experience.

An aesthetic drawing is often defined by its visual theme, which acts as a cohesive thread throughout the piece. Choosing a specific motif allows you to create a collection of drawings that feel unified and intentional. Whether you lean towards the dark and mysterious or the bright and airy, selecting a theme helps streamline your creative process and ensures that every easy idea you try aligns with your personal vision.

Popular Aesthetic Themes to Explore

Theme Description
Y2K Revival Incorporate holographic shapes, low-polygon models, and playful cyber-feminine elements.
Dark Academia Focus on vintage books, candles, and architectural elements with a moody, intellectual vibe.
Soft Cottagecore Draw nature elements like mushrooms, berries, and flowing fabrics in a warm, pastoral style.
Brutalist Architecture Capture the raw beauty of concrete structures with strong shadows and clean geometric lines.

Mastering Easy Techniques

You do not need advanced skills to create stunning aesthetic drawings; you simply need the right techniques. Focusing on line quality, negative space, and simple composition rules can instantly elevate your work. Practicing these fundamentals ensures that every drawing you create, regardless of the subject, possesses a professional and polished look that feels anything but basic.

Fundamental Skills to Develop

  • Contour Drawing: Practice tracing the outer edges of objects slowly and deliberately. This trains your hand-eye coordination and helps you see shapes accurately.
  • Stippling and Hatching: Use dots or parallel lines to add depth and texture without complicating your initial sketch.
  • Balance and Symmetry: Arrange your elements thoughtfully to create a sense of calm and stability within the frame.

The biggest hurdle for many beginners is the intimidating blank page, but the solution is to start with the absolute easiest version of an idea. Doodle, sketch loose outlines, and embrace the concept of trial and error. Remember that every master was once a beginner, and the most important step is simply putting pencil to paper. These easy ideas are designed to be frictionless, allowing your natural creativity to flow without the pressure of perfection.

Building a Consistent Art Practice

Consistency is the secret to turning these easy concepts into lasting skills. By dedicating just a few minutes each day to sketch one of these simple subjects, you create a sustainable routine that fosters growth. The goal is not to rush through every idea, but to enjoy the process of observing and translating the world around you into your own unique aesthetic language.
